Ravel’s Piano Concerto with Beatrice Rana
Lithuainian conductor Mirga Gražinytė-Tyla and Italian pianist Beatrice Rana meets the Swedish Radio Symphony Orchestra in Maurice Ravel's jazzy and entertaining Piano Concerto in G major . Additionally, soprano Karolina Bengtsson joins the orchestra on stage in Mieczysław Weinberg's Symphony No. 21 'Kaddish', dedicated to the victims of the Warsaw Ghetto during the Holocaust. The concert begins with Shostakovich's satirical cantata Antiformalist Rayok with Alexander Teliga and voice students from the Royal College of Music.
